Should teams that fold be allowed to be "Re-Franchised" a la MK "Plastic" Dons

With Bournemouth looking like the latest club to face extinction, is it right that some upstart team with no history, tradition or proper fanbase be allowed to take their place just because the area where the team would move to has a bigger catchment area ?

I hope to god that Bournemouth don't go under because we are setting a very dangerous prescedent by allowing more MK Dons style so called re-franchises....
